Wild And Peaceful

Released

Mostly written and produced by Rick James who also appeared on the opening track, floor filler I’m A Sucker For Your Love, Teena Marie’s debut album for Motown is a lush soul, disco and boogie outing which introduced an extremely talented singer to the world. Marie’s voice is a wondrous thing, a distinctive, powerful and lavish soprano with a wide range which James framed in several different song styles, from quiet-storm soul ballads to jazzy boogie jams and serious dance floor disco. It’s clean, tight, pristinely arranged and remains an extremely strong, optimistic debut, overflowing with potential and full of light.
